Council reopens recruitment for one planning commission seat after interviews
Summary
Council voted to reopen the recruitment for an open planning commission vacancy rather than appoint one of three interviewed candidates; motion passed 4–2.

Sandy Belson, comprehensive planning manager, briefed the council on a prior work session in which three applicants were interviewed to fill a vacant planning commission seat (following Commissioner Rhodes’ resignation). One applicant withdrew after interviews. Belson asked the council for direction on appointment.
Councilor Stout moved to reopen recruitment for the open planning commission position so the council could consider additional candidates; the motion was seconded. The roll call vote recorded: Councilor Weber — yes; Councilor Moe — no; Councilor Bradley — no; Councilor Blackwell — yes; Councilor Doyle — abstain; Councilor Stout — yes. The motion passed (4 yeses, 2 noes). Belson said the city will run a new recruitment and bring a refreshed candidate pool back to council.
